Class reading from books, Southfields Infants School, Wandsworth, London, 1907. A class full of children sit in rows behind their desks, all reading from books

Captured in black and white, this vintage photograph takes us back to the early 20th century at Southfields Infants School in Wandsworth, London. The image showcases a classroom filled with eager young minds engrossed in their books. Rows of neatly arranged desks create an orderly setting as boys and girls alike delve into the world of literature. The scene reflects a bygone era of education, where children were encouraged to develop their reading skills through traditional methods.
